what are the chances!! REUNITED WITH MY SUB!!!

as most of you know. I had to sell quite a few watches to help with family. well...I sold my beloved 14060m to a local fellow....and today I stopped by a very nice jewelery store that I know deals in pre-owned rolex...had a look around and saw a 14060m sitting in the case....I knew one day Id own her again...so I asked to try it on...the gentleman was more than happy to show me his lineup...so i asked what serial..he said "z"..and i explained the story to him...and he said.."well...one day you will get her back...good things come back"...I asked him what he wanted for it..and when he gave me his price...my jaw dropped...and i said " let me make a transfer..."...I asked where he got the watch and said " a man had come in and wanted to get rid of it..." and it had box and papers...I asked to see the box and papers....and I almost lost it...I literally had tears in my eyes...there on the paperwork...was MY NAME!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!! it was MY SUB!!!!!!!!!!! i told him THAT IS "HER"!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!! and he ever so politely made me an offer I could not refuse!!!!!!!!!!! I brought her HOME!!!!!!!!! will take photos of her as soon as the d40 charges!!!!!!!!!!!!!! i still cant believe it!!!!!!!!!!!!! man...i am in shock...this world works in mysterious ways...I really CANNOT believe it! this is stuff that happens in movies...not to me!
